开发者选项,顾名思义就是给开发人员使用的工具,这些工具通常不对普通用户开放,通常开发者选项中有,调试相关功能,如蓝牙日志、wifi、系统日志搜集、缓冲区设置、窗口辅助动画设置、***显示设备、GPU相关配置、后台程序设置、ANR弹窗管理等功能。
这些功能对用户的影响
简单的来说,打开或修改了日志相关功能可能会对系统运行效率产生影响,调整了GPU相关配置可能会对显示造成影响,修改后台程序数量,会对程序二次启动速度造成影响等等;但最主要的是开发者选项开启后,就相当于开放了调试接口,这对用户信息安全会造成较大影响。
(图片来源网络,侵删)
对于普通用户,开发者选项里的功能最好是不要去修改,修改了建议将其还原后,关闭开发者选项,或者是恢复出厂设置。
以上,感谢您的阅读。
(图片来源网络,侵删)
编写程序的工具都有哪些?
(一)开发工具
- sublime----- 小巧快速功能强大,大量的插件,多屏功能很好用
- phpstorm----- 功能强大的IDE,结合Xdebug很好用,自带历史版本对比/记录
- mysql/ n***icatformysql----- mysql数据库
- svn/Git -----代码管理
- phpstudyLite----- php环境搭建(可以把网站发布到手机查看)
- FileZilla----- FTP工具
- LiveReload----- sublime插件,实时预览html效果,不用再手动刷新
- markdownpad2-----写文档更顺手
- mindmanager-----思维整理
- visio/ProcessOn-----图形化思维
- evernote-----笔记整理,随时记录,搜索很方便
- 花瓣-----当图床用不错
- ***+SwichyOmega(shadowsocks,green)----- 发现更大的世界
- chrome/firefox----- 调试工具
- snipaste----- 贴图,屏幕取色功能很好用
- 欧路词典-----查英文单词查询,可同步,可朗读
- MarkMan-----标注设计稿
- photoshop+cutterman插件-----导出小图标
- axure-----看设计效果图
- 问问题的地方
- 小孩桌面便签-----待办事务,临时记录
以上回答来自知乎网友小佐!
编写程序的工具有很多,具体选择哪个工具取决于您的需求和编程语言。以下是一些常用的工具:
- 编辑器:如 Sublime Text,Atom,[_a***_] Studio Code 等,用于编写代码。
- IDE:如 Visual Studio,Eclipse,IntelliJ IDEA 等,提供了高级功能,如代码补全,调试和版本控制。
- 编译器:如 GCC,Clang,Visual C++ 等,用于将代码编译成可执行文件。
- 调试工具:如 GDB,LLDB,Visual Studio 调试器等,用于检测代码错误。
- 源代码管理工具:如 Git,Subversion,Mercurial 等,用于管理代码版本。
- 包管理工具:如 npm,pip,RubyGems 等,用于管理依赖关系和安装第三方库。
- 数据库管理工具:如 MySQL Workbench,pgAdmin,SQL Server Management Studio 等,用于管理数据库。